Runbook: Pennywhistle notification fan-out backpressure. When the fan-out workers fall behind, the outbox table balloons and delivery latency spikes — you'll see it first in the Dovetail queue-depth graph. Don't just scale workers; check whether a single noisy tenant is flooding the topic, and throttle them via the tenant config first. If you do scale, bump FANOUT_WORKERS in the deploy env, redeploy, and watch for drain within ten minutes. The workers authenticate to the broker with a credential set on the next line of the env file.

env line for tagaf-yahif: LEDGER_TOKEN29=a7e22fd0ee7d43436e62c1c3439fb

Passing the Brindlemoor orphaned-resource sweeper from me to Osa's team. Plugin authors, this matters to you: the sweeper deletes any provisioned resource lacking a live owner record, and plugins that create side resources must register them within the grace window or they will be reclaimed. The sweep runs hourly; there is no undo. Osa will publish a registration helper next sprint — until then, call the registry endpoint directly in your provision hook. The sweeper currently runs with the values listed below.

service settings:
[sorys]
port = 8000
team = eliius
host = sorys.novacstack.example
region = south-3
access_code = ac_f66665
timeout_ms = 250

## Runbook: Recovering the Export Service Account (Ferndale Pipeline)

If bulk exports keep failing with authorization errors, the export service account has likely been auto-locked after repeated retries. Do not create a new account; downstream jobs reference the original. Instead, open the Ferndale admin panel, navigate to Accounts → Locked, and select the export runner. Retry the pending exports only after the unlock completes. When the recovery prompt appears, enter the passphrase:

strongbox words: druath-quenael